
The Difference Between OPTRAFFIC’s VMS Boards and Other Brands
Variable Message Signs (VMS) serve as vital tools in modern traffic management. These electronic displays provide real-time information to drivers, ensuring safer roads and smoother traffic flow. Studies have shown that LED VMS significantly reduce accident rates and improve driver response times. The integration of VMS into urban infrastructure has also led to fewer congestion-related incidents. OPTRAFFIC’s VMS boards provide intuitive remote control features through integrated software, on-site control through the controller, and 4G/WIFI control. Of course, all these mentioned above are parts of features of VMS boards at OPTRAFFIC, you can see the details as follows compared with other competitors.
| OPTRAFFIC | OPTRAFFIC | Wanco | Wanco | Ver-mac | Ver-mac | |
Portable Traffic Message Signs | Truck VMS Signs | Matrix Message Signs | Color Message Signs | Portable Changeable Message Sign | Truck-Mounted Message Sign | |
| Display | full-matrix LED | full-matrix LED | full-matrix LED | full-matrix LED | full-matrix LED | full-matrix LED |
| LED color | amber, 5-color, RGB | amber, RGB | amber | 5-color | amber, RGB | amber |
| Solar system | √ | √ | √ | √ | √ | √ |
| Web & App system | √ | √ | App | App | √ | × |
| Control system | Web & App, onsite(controller, WIFI), remote(4G) | Web & App, onsite(controller, WIFI), remote(4G) | Onboard controller, App | Onboard controller, App | controller, 4G, WIFI, remote | controller, WIFI |
| Hydraulic mast lifting system | √ | √ | √ | √ | √ | × |
| Folding frame | × | × | × | × | × | × |
| Tilting System | √ | √ | √ | √ | √ | × |
| Auto dimming system | √ | √ | × | × | × | × |
| Cooling fans | √ | √ | √ | √ | × | × |
| Generator | √ | × | × | × | × | × |
| Speed Radar | √ | √ | √ | √ | √ | × |
| Battery box | √ | √ | √ | √ | √ | × |
| GPS location | √ | √ | √ | √ | √ | √ |
| Anti-UV powder coated finish | √ | √ | √ | √ | √ | × |
| Compliance | NTCIP, ISO-9001, IP65, MUTCD | NTCIP, ISO-9001, IP65, MUTCD, EN 12966 | NTCIP, MUTCD, NEMA TS 4-2005 Section 2 | NTCIP | NTCIP | NTCIP |
